Advantages of Using Artificial Turf for Large-Scale Sports Projects

When it comes to large-scale sports projects, such as football stadiums or training facilities, choosing the right turf is crucial. The playing surface needs to be durable, safe, and able to withstand heavy usage. In recent years, artificial turf has become increasingly popular for these types of projects, and for good reason. There are several advantages to using artificial turf that make it the best choice for large-scale sports projects.

One of the main advantages of artificial turf is its durability. Unlike natural grass, which can become worn and damaged over time, artificial turf is designed to withstand heavy usage. It is made from synthetic materials that are specifically engineered to be strong and resilient. This means that even with constant use, the turf will maintain its quality and performance. This is particularly important for large-scale sports projects, where the playing surface will be subjected to intense activity on a regular basis.

Another advantage of artificial turf is its low maintenance requirements. Natural grass requires regular watering, mowing, and fertilizing to keep it looking its best. This can be time-consuming and expensive, especially for large-scale sports projects. Artificial turf, on the other hand, requires minimal maintenance. It does not need to be watered or mowed, and it does not require any fertilizers or pesticides. This not only saves time and money, but it also reduces the environmental impact of the project.

In addition to being durable and low maintenance, artificial turf also offers enhanced safety features. The surface of artificial turf is designed to provide optimal traction and shock absorption, reducing the risk of injuries. This is particularly important for large-scale sports projects, where the safety of athletes is a top priority. The consistent playing surface of artificial turf also helps to prevent uneven ground and tripping hazards, further reducing the risk of accidents.

Artificial turf also offers greater versatility compared to natural grass. It can be installed in a variety of locations, including indoor facilities and areas with challenging climates. This means that large-scale sports projects can be undertaken in areas where natural grass would not be feasible. Additionally, artificial turf can be customized to meet specific requirements, such as different playing surfaces or logos. This allows for greater flexibility and creativity in the design of the sports project.

Lastly, artificial turf provides a consistent playing surface throughout the year. Unlike natural grass, which can become muddy and slippery in wet conditions or dry and patchy in hot weather, artificial turf maintains its quality and performance regardless of the weather. This ensures that athletes can train and compete at their best, regardless of the season or climate.

In conclusion, artificial turf offers several advantages that make it the best choice for large-scale sports projects. Its durability, low maintenance requirements, enhanced safety features, versatility, and consistent playing surface make it the ideal option for football stadiums and training facilities. By choosing artificial turf, project managers can ensure that their sports projects are of the highest quality and provide a safe and enjoyable experience for athletes and spectators alike.

Key Considerations for Choosing the Best Football Turf for Large-Scale Sports Projects

When it comes to large-scale sports projects, such as building a football stadium or a sports complex, choosing the right turf is crucial. The playing surface is one of the most important aspects of any sports facility, and football is no exception. The right turf can enhance the performance of the players, reduce the risk of injuries, and provide a visually appealing experience for the spectators. However, with so many options available in the market, it can be overwhelming to make the right choice. In this article, we will discuss some key considerations for choosing the best football turf for large-scale sports projects.

One of the first things to consider when selecting football turf for a large-scale sports project is the durability of the material. Football is a high-impact sport, and the playing surface needs to be able to withstand the constant wear and tear. Look for turf that is made from high-quality materials and has a strong backing. This will ensure that the turf can withstand heavy foot traffic, frequent games, and practices without deteriorating quickly.

Another important consideration is the traction and grip provided by the turf. Football players need to be able to make quick cuts, change directions, and maintain their balance on the field. The turf should offer good traction to prevent slips and falls, especially in wet or rainy conditions. Look for turf that has a textured surface or incorporates features like rubber infill to enhance grip.

In addition to durability and traction, the safety of the players should also be a top priority. Football is a physical sport, and injuries are not uncommon. The right turf can help reduce the risk of injuries by providing adequate shock absorption. Look for turf that has a cushioning layer or incorporates features like foam padding or rubber infill. This will help absorb the impact of falls and reduce the strain on players’ joints.

Maintenance is another important consideration when choosing football turf for large-scale sports projects. The turf should be easy to clean and maintain, as it will be subjected to heavy use. Look for turf that is resistant to stains, mold, and mildew. It should also be easy to remove debris like leaves and dirt. Additionally, consider the maintenance requirements in terms of watering and fertilizing. Synthetic turf requires less maintenance compared to natural grass, making it a popular choice for large-scale sports projects.

Lastly, consider the aesthetics of the turf. The playing surface should be visually appealing and enhance the overall experience for the players and spectators. Look for turf that has a natural look and feel, with realistic colors and textures. It should also be able to withstand exposure to sunlight without fading or losing its vibrancy.

In conclusion, choosing the best football turf for large-scale sports projects requires careful consideration of several factors. Durability, traction, safety, maintenance, and aesthetics are all important considerations that should be taken into account. By selecting the right turf, you can ensure that your sports facility provides a high-quality playing surface that enhances the performance of the players and provides an enjoyable experience for all.

Maintenance Tips for Ensuring Longevity of Football Turf in Large-Scale Sports Projects

Maintaining football turf in large-scale sports projects is crucial for ensuring its longevity and optimal performance. Proper maintenance not only enhances the playing experience but also extends the lifespan of the turf, saving time and money in the long run. In this article, we will discuss some essential maintenance tips that can help keep football turf in top condition.

Regular cleaning is the first step in maintaining football turf. Sweeping or vacuuming the surface regularly removes debris, such as leaves, dirt, and small rocks, which can damage the turf if left unattended. Additionally, it is important to remove any stains or spills promptly to prevent them from becoming permanent. Using a mild detergent and water solution, gently scrub the affected area and rinse thoroughly. Avoid using harsh chemicals or abrasive materials that can harm the turf fibers.

Another crucial aspect of football turf maintenance is proper irrigation. Adequate watering is essential to keep the turf hydrated and prevent it from drying out. However, overwatering can lead to waterlogged turf, which can cause root rot and other issues. It is important to find the right balance by monitoring the moisture levels and adjusting the irrigation system accordingly. Additionally, regular aeration helps improve water penetration and prevents compaction, allowing the roots to breathe and grow.

Regular grooming is also necessary to maintain the integrity of football turf. Grooming involves brushing the turf fibers to keep them upright and evenly distributed. This helps prevent matting and ensures a consistent playing surface. Grooming should be done using a specialized brush or rake designed for synthetic turf, as using the wrong tools can damage the fibers. It is recommended to groom the turf at least once a week, or more frequently in high-traffic areas.

In addition to regular maintenance tasks, it is important to address any damage or wear on the football turf promptly. Small tears or holes can quickly escalate into larger issues if left unattended. Repairing damaged areas involves cutting out the affected section and replacing it with a new piece of turf. It is crucial to use the same type and quality of turf to ensure a seamless repair. Regular inspections can help identify any potential issues early on, allowing for timely repairs and preventing further damage.

Proper maintenance of football turf also includes protecting it from excessive wear and tear. Limiting the use of heavy equipment, such as vehicles or heavy machinery, on the turf can prevent compaction and damage to the fibers. Additionally, using protective covers or mats during non-playing periods, such as concerts or events, can help preserve the turf and prevent unnecessary damage.

Lastly, regular professional maintenance is essential for large-scale sports projects. Hiring a professional turf maintenance company ensures that the turf receives the necessary care and attention it requires. These professionals have the expertise and specialized equipment to perform tasks such as deep cleaning, infill replenishment, and turf inspections. Regular professional maintenance can help identify and address any underlying issues before they become major problems.

In conclusion, proper maintenance is crucial for ensuring the longevity and optimal performance of football turf in large-scale sports projects. Regular cleaning, proper irrigation, grooming, prompt repairs, protection from excessive wear, and professional maintenance are all essential aspects of turf maintenance. By following these tips, sports project managers can ensure that their football turf remains in top condition, providing a safe and enjoyable playing surface for years to come.
